White Pine Ski Resort

8.8/10 (28 reviews)
Tucked in the Wind River Mountains, White Pine Ski Resort offers 25 trails across 370 acres for all skill levels. Enjoy the cosy lodge with hearty meals after experiencing well-groomed slopes with minimal wait times.

Elkhart Park Trailhead

9.6/10 (43 reviews)
Gateway to Wyoming's Wind River Range, this trailhead offers access to alpine lakes and rugged peaks. Hike through forests to Photographer's Point for panoramic mountain vistas worth every step.

Museum of the Mountain Man

9.4/10 (58 reviews)
Step back in time at this intimate museum showcasing the Rocky Mountain fur trade era through authentic artefacts. Discover the rugged lives of legendary mountain men like Jim Bridger and Kit Carson.

Trappers Point Site

9.0/10 (11 reviews)
This ancient crossroads marks where mountain men gathered for rendezvous in the 1830s. Watch pronghorn and mule deer navigate the innovative wildlife overpass during spring and fall migrations.

Best time to go to Pinedale

The best time to visit Pinedale is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January13.5°F (-10.3°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February15.4°F (-9.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March24.4°F (-4.2°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April33.8°F (1.0°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
May45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June57.2°F (14.0°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ighAverage
July65.8°F (18.8°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August63.5°F (17.5°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September55.2°F (12.9°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
October39.7°F (4.3°C)No RainSunnyModerately LowAverage
November25.9°F (-3.4°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December13.8°F (-10.1°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Pinedale

Accessing Pinedale, Wyoming, is convenient via three major airports. JACkson Hole Airport (JAC) is 108km away, with luxury accommodation options like the Five-Star Four Seasons Resort and Teton Mountain Lodge, both offering airport shuttles. Rock Springs Airport (RKS) is 156km distant, featuring hotels such as Homewood Suites and Studio 6, with nearby access to the airport. Riverton Regional Airport (RIW) is 116km from Pinedale, offering hotels like the Wind River Hotel and Casino and Holiday Inn, which provide free airport transportation. What's the weather like in Pinedale?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of -8°C. Average annual precipitation for Pinedale is 331 mm.
